    This is solid brass and replaced my 20 year old Kohler strainer perfectly. The lock ring that secures the strainer under the sink is now steel which can bend if overtightened. Tip: Use Plumbers Putty to seal the strainer to the sink ... not silicone. The old lock ring was also made of solid brass. I used the old lock ring to secure the new strainer.     This thing weighs a ton. I was having a leaking issue with the strainer baskets that were included with the Kohler all-in-one sink/faucet kit I got from the local warehouse club. Installing this thing fixed it, but I have a sneaking suspicion its the rubber washer that came with this strainer basket that fixed the issue and not the basket itself. Kohler got my money going both ways, so good for them, but if youre replacing your strainer basket for the same reason I did try getting a rubber washer first and save the money. This thing is well made but it seems like overkill. None of the other kitchen sinks Ive installed had this issue and Ive used the baskets that were included with the kits. The one thing that might make this worth the money? Ditching the lock ring that needs a special tool youll only use once every 10 years! Screwing in three bolts was crazy simple and it was easy to center the strainer. We got ours used from warehouse deals. It was marked good but it was actually good as new and cost a 1/3rd of the new price. Good luck!

This Duostrainer sink strainer features solid brass construction for durability and reliability, and the removable basket strainer has an open/close stopper that seals tightly. The strainer is for sink installations with 3-1/2-Inch or 4-Inch outlets.
